What Is FDA Certification?
FDA Certification, in the Indian context, refers to licensing from a state Food and Drug Administration department — the state-level regulator for drugs, cosmetics, and certain food categories under the Drugs and Cosmetics Act, 1940. It's distinct from FSSAI (which governs general food safety) and covers manufacturing, sale, and distribution licenses specifically for pharmaceutical and cosmetic products.
Why FDA Certification Is Required
Manufacturing or selling drugs and cosmetics without a valid state FDA license is a serious offence under the Drugs and Cosmetics Act, carrying penalties well beyond typical business compliance violations given the direct public health stakes involved. FDA licensing verifies a manufacturer or distributor meets the quality, storage, and handling standards specific to pharmaceutical and cosmetic products.
Eligibility Criteria for FDA Certification
- Any business manufacturing, wholesaling, or retailing drugs or cosmetics
- A qualified pharmacist or technical staff meeting the role-specific eligibility criteria under the Drugs and Cosmetics Rules
- Premises meeting storage, hygiene, and space requirements specific to the license category
- Compliance with GMP standards for manufacturing licenses
Documents Required for FDA Certification
- Business registration proof — GST certificate, incorporation certificate, or partnership deed
- Qualification and registration proof of the pharmacist/technical staff
- Premises layout and storage facility details
- Product list and manufacturing process documentation, for manufacturing licenses
Step-by-Step FDA Certification Process
- Determine the specific license category needed — manufacturing, wholesale, or retail
- Ensure qualified pharmacist/technical staff are in place per the applicable requirements
- Set up premises meeting storage and hygiene standards for the license category
- Apply to the state FDA department with the required documentation
- Undergo premises inspection and receive the FDA license
